This is a passive park with four benches and named in honor of the late Thomas and Willie Jervay.
The couple's locally run newspaper, Wilmington Journal, had a stated purpose that resonated deeply within the black community — to publish the news “without fear and without favor.” Founded and published more than eight decades ago, the Jervays made it their mission to fight against discrimination.
